If you are trying to play the classic 2010 arcade racer and find yourself staring at Russian, German, or garbled text, you are not alone. Many digital re-releases, repacks, and archival versions of the game default to regional languages. Finding and installing the correct English language pack is the only way to restore the game's original menus, subtitles, and voice acting.

Because Blur is now classified as abandonware and is no longer available on digital storefronts like Steam, many players download regional, multi-language, or compressed repack versions of the game. These versions often ship entirely in Russian, Spanish, or French, or lack localization files to save space. The serves as the definitive fix to return the game back to its native English format. Released in 2010, Blur was an arcade-style racing game developed by Bizarre Creations and published by Activision, available on Windows, PlayStation 3, and Xbox 360. It was known for its unique blend of realistic cars and tracks with over-the-top, weapon-based vehicular combat.
